Iran has exported 272 thousand tons of chromium in 7 months, Iranian Customs Organization said in a report.
Iran exports 272 thousand tons chromium in 7 monthsThe 7-months period included March 20 to October 20.

The exports brought over $38 million revenue for the country.

China, Spain, India, Turkey, Oman and Japan have been main customers for Iran’s chromium.

Chromium is a chemical element with symbol Cr and atomic number 24.

It is the first element in Group 6. It is a steely-grey, lustrous, hard and brittle metal which takes a high polish, resists tarnishing, and has a high melting point.
